Overview

Postcode B34 7LP is located in a major urban area, within the Shard End ward of Birmingham in the West Midlands region, and forms part of the Shard End & Kingfisher area. It has very high deprivation and high crime levels, with around 80.2 crimes per 1,000 residents per year, about 17% below the West Midlands average of 97 per 1,000. The average income per household in Shard End & Kingfisher is £40,903 per year. The nearest station is Lea Hall, about 1.6 miles away. There are 12 primary and 3 secondary schools in the area.

Deprivation level

10/10

Shard End & Kingfisher has a very high level of deprivation, ranked at position 3,172 out of 32,844 areas in the United Kingdom, placing it within the top 10% most deprived areas in England.

Crime level

8/10

Shard End & Kingfisher has a high crime rate, with approximately 80.2 reported incidents per 1,000 population each year.

Social housing

71.2%

Approximately 71.2% of homes on this street are social housing provided by a local council or housing association. Across the surrounding area, around 35.5% of dwellings are socially rented.

Income level

2/10

The average income per household in Shard End & Kingfisher is £40,903 per year.
